March 15-21th 2025 · IETF 122 in Bangkok

The IETF Hackathon is held on the weekend of March 15/16th with the project "Validate Configured Subscription YANG-Push Publisher Implementations". Multiple YANG-Push implementations will be tested in context of interoparability and Message Broker integration.

The IETF NMOP working group sessions are held on March17/18th. Besides the hackathon tests results on YANG-Push implementations, draft-netana-message-broker-telemetry-message is going to be introduced and discussed. The document aims to standardize message schema in the Message Broker integrations.

The IETF NETCONF working group session is held on March18th. draft-ietf-netconf-udp-notif and draft-ietf-netconf-distributed-notif concluded working group last call. draft-netana-netconf-notif-envelope and draft-netana-netconf-yp-transport-capabilities working group adoption calls concluded. Changes and next steps will discussed.

February 26th 2025 · BBF AIM/IETF NMOP Joint Interim

The Broadband Forum Automated Intelligent Management (AIM) and IETF Network Management Operations (NMOP) established a joint liaison on Broadband Network Data Collection (BNDC) and YANG-Push to Message Broker Integration in January 2025. Following on the liaison, a joint interim at IETF was held where both architectures and a comparison with proposed next steps was presented.

February 10th 2025 · IETF NETCONF/NMOP Joint Interim

The IETF Network Configuration (NETCONF) and Network Management Operations (NMOP) established a held a joint interim on advancing YANG-Push to Message Broker Integration related documents in the area of Notifications, Capabilities for Systems and Datastore Update Notifications and YANG-Push simplification.

November 2/3rd 2024 · IETF 121 Hackathon

The IETF 121 Hackathon was held on the weekend of November 2/3rd with the project "Validate Configured Subscription YANG-Push Publisher Implementations". Multiple YANG-Push implementations were tested in context of interoparability and Message Broker integration.
